Lufthansa Technik's entry into the military aircraft maintenance sector represents a strategic pivot that underscores the company's adaptability and foresight. By leveraging its civilian aviation expertise, LHT is poised to capitalize on the burgeoning demand for military maintenance services, particularly in the wake of geopolitical tensions sparked by Russia's actions in Ukraine.
This move is not just a response to immediate market needs but a forward-thinking strategy that integrates cross-industry skills. Recruiting mechatronics engineers from the automotive sector exemplifies a resourceful approach to addressing the skills gap in military maintenance. It also highlights a commitment to workforce development, ensuring that highly skilled jobs remain within Germany.
From a business perspective, LHT's new venture is a logical extension of its existing capabilities. The decision to maintain Boeing P-8 Poseidon aircraft, which are modified civilian Boeing 737s, is a testament to the company's strategic use of its resources. This approach not only supports Germany's defense infrastructure but also enhances LHT's market position in the defense sector.
The collaboration with the Bundeswehr and the German government signifies a broader acceptance and integration of military-related activities within the civilian sector, reflecting shifting societal norms. This strategic expansion promises to create job opportunities, foster innovation, and solidify Lufthansa Technik's role as a versatile leader in both civilian and military aviation sectors.
